Am now reviewing the different programs that we have given priority to in relation to the budget and the four-year development program:
- Land reform in relation to the 4-yr. agriculture program. Agriculture cooperatives
- Electrification
- Vocational and agricultural education—So that every high school graduate may know a vocation. Now they are academically prepared but not vocationally.
- Medicare
- Cooperatives in general (credit and consumers)
- Infrastructure
- Hospital and medical
Official Gazette for June 23, 1970: President Marcos had several conferences with ranking officials, taped an interview for television, and received a number of callers.
The rest of his working day was devoted to state papers.
Shortly after working in his study early in the morning, the President taped a program of the “Business Today” television show, with Business Editors Jess Bustamante of the Herald, Ray Naval of the Chronicle, and Arthur Sales of the Bulletin.
Among- those he conferred with were Secretary of National Defense Juan Ponce Enrile and Col. James Barbers, deputy chief of the Manila Police; Customs Commissioner Rolando Geotina, who reported on the current collections of the customs bureau; Rep. Fermin Cavara of Iloilo, who discussed problems of his constituency; and Mrs. Adelina Rodriguez, wife of Gov. Isidro Rodriguez of Rizal.
The President whittled down his schedule of callers to give him more time for paper work. He remained in his study through the afternoon and evening-.
In taking action on urgent matters of state, the President, among others:
1) Created a study and coordinating committee to expedite and systematize construction of the Manila Bay Project. Public Works and Communications Secretary Manuel B. Syquio was named chairman of the committee with Secretary of Finance Cesar E. A. Virata and NEC Chairman Placido L. Mapa, Jr. as members. 2) Directed PANAMIN Secretary Manda Elizalde to take measures to prevent the outbreak of violence in the T’boli settlement in Surala, South Cotabato. 3) Asked the fire victims of Barrios Ora East and Ora Center, Bantay, Ilocos Sur, to consider the offer of Senator Mamintal Tamano to relocate them in the Wao settlement in Lanao del Sur.4) Directed the National Bureau of Investigation to enter the investigation of the killing of Eddie Dasmariñas and Benilda Macalde, alleged members of the Kabataang Makabayan.
I am computerizing the budget and systemizing the treasury. The income of government is theoretically steady but the cash level is uneven. It is highest during the payment of income taxes in April and August and lowest in between. So I have included in the next special session the bill requiring quarterly payments of corporate income.
I am also projecting the military installations development program to twenty years.
